3 Remarkable Leaders and Unexpected Surprises Shine at the Most Memorable Olympic Golf Tournament

The third modern era Olympics of golf has proven to be the best one yet, with star power in the field and strong crowd support. Xander Schauffele, the defending Olympic gold medalist from Tokyo, is leading at 11 under par, showcasing his skills on the course. He has not missed a cut since the 2022 Masters and is coming off a summer where he won two of the last three major championships. Schauffele is enjoying the full Olympic experience this time around with fan support, making the event even more special for him.

Tommy Fleetwood has been surprising himself with his performance, despite not feeling particularly comfortable with his swing. He is tied for the lead at 11 under par and is playing well across the board. Fleetwood acknowledged the significance of winning a gold medal and expressed his pride in being able to represent his country on the Olympic stage. His strong play and determination could lead to a memorable finish in the tournament.

Hideki Matsuyama, known for his strong season with wins and top finishes at major events, is leading the field in putting through two rounds. Matsuyama is maintaining a simple mindset on the course, focusing on each moment during his play. His impressive performance in the tournament has put him in contention for a medal and showcases his skills under pressure.

Golfers at the Olympics were surprised by the enthusiastic crowd support and lively atmosphere at the event. Competitors expressed their awe at the number of fans in attendance and the positive energy surrounding the tournament. The unexpected turnout of spectators has added to the excitement of the event and created a memorable experience for the players.

Despite the challenging nature of Le Golf National, players have been posting low scores and showcasing their skills on the course. The course’s stroke average is just under 70, with three players double-digits under par through two rounds. The low scores and competitive play have contributed to an exciting tournament for both players and spectators.

However, the 18th hole has proven to be a tough challenge for players, with a scoring average of 4.4 to 4.5. The finishing hole has witnessed some mishaps and struggles, adding drama to the competition. Players like Matsuyama and Fleetwood had to navigate the difficult 18th hole on their way to maintaining their lead in the tournament. The mental challenge of closing out the round on a tough hole is adding to the competitive nature of the event.

As the tournament progresses, the competition is expected to intensify, with players vying for the top spot and a chance at Olympic glory. The leaderboard is closely contested, with several players in the mix for the gold medal. Fans and players alike are eager to see how the tournament unfolds and who will emerge victorious in the end. The Olympics of golf’s modern era has provided a thrilling spectacle and a showcase of talent on the international stage.
